Gain insight into the rise of the Nazi party during World War II on a full-day combo tour of Munich. The day starts with our guided tour to Dachau Concentration Camp Memorial Site, where the genocide of the Third Reich (Nazi Germany) started, and hear about those who were imprisoned there. We follow this up with a 2.5-hour walking tour of sites associated with Adolf Hitler and the Nazis in the old town of Munich. See historical buildings such as the former secret police headquarters and learn all about the city during these dark days. Please note: the Dachau Memorial Site does not permit children under 13 to attend this tour.
